In person with three people from higher management. A lot of questions asked about prior experience relating to the field and future expecations. They definitely wanted someone who would be able to stay long term, ideally over a year.
Met the assistant director of childcare and walked briefly to one of the dorms where I was introduced to the supervisor of that unit. Sat and observed the staff and kids in that dorm for about an hour, then was brought to another building for a formal interview with two of the residential administrators. Process was comfortable and not too intimidating. They asked me some questions about my experience and why I applied for the job, then asked a few more questions about situations that may arise while working there.
